Troubleshooting Bitcoin Wallet Transaction Failures: A Comprehensive Guide348


Bitcoin, while lauded for its decentralized and secure nature, isn't immune to transaction failures. These failures can stem from a variety of sources, ranging from simple user errors to more complex network issues. Understanding the potential causes and troubleshooting steps is crucial for every Bitcoin user. This comprehensive guide explores the common reasons behind failed Bitcoin transactions and offers practical solutions to help you resolve them.

1. Insufficient Funds: The Most Common Culprit

The most straightforward reason for a failed Bitcoin transaction is insufficient funds. This includes not only the transaction fee but also the amount you intend to send. Bitcoin transactions require a fee to incentivize miners to include your transaction in a block. This fee varies depending on network congestion; higher congestion means higher fees. Carefully review your wallet's balance and ensure it includes both the amount you wish to send and a sufficient transaction fee. Many wallets will automatically estimate the fee, but it's wise to double-check, especially during periods of high network activity.

2. Incorrect Recipient Address: A Costly Mistake

Entering the wrong Bitcoin address is a catastrophic error that can result in the irreversible loss of your funds. Bitcoin addresses are long strings of alphanumeric characters, and even a single misplaced character can render the transaction invalid. Always double, and even triple, check the recipient's address before confirming the transaction. Consider using a QR code scanner to minimize the risk of manual input errors. Sending Bitcoin to the wrong address is often unrecoverable, highlighting the critical importance of careful verification.

3. Network Congestion: Delays and Failures

Bitcoin's network experiences fluctuations in transaction volume. During periods of high congestion, transaction confirmation times can significantly increase, and transactions may even fail to be included in a block within a reasonable timeframe. This is due to the limited block size and the "first-come, first-served" nature of block inclusion. In such cases, patience is key. You can monitor the transaction's status on a block explorer (e.g., , ) to track its progress. If the transaction remains unconfirmed for an extended period, consider increasing the transaction fee to incentivize miners to prioritize its inclusion.

4. Wallet Software Issues: Bugs and Glitches

Software bugs or glitches within your Bitcoin wallet can also cause transaction failures. Outdated wallet software is particularly susceptible to such issues. Ensure you're using the latest version of your wallet software. If problems persist, consider trying a different wallet application to rule out any software-specific problems. Always download wallet software from reputable sources to avoid malware or compromised versions.

5. Hardware or Internet Connectivity Problems

A poor internet connection or hardware malfunctions can disrupt the transmission of your transaction. Ensure your internet connection is stable and reliable before initiating a Bitcoin transaction. Similarly, if you're using a hardware wallet, ensure it's properly connected and functioning correctly. Intermittent connectivity issues can lead to incomplete transactions or transaction failures.

6. Miner Relays and Transaction Propagation

Bitcoin transactions need to be relayed across the network before being included in a block. Sometimes, problems with miner relays can hinder transaction propagation, resulting in failed transactions. While less common, this can be due to network partitioning or issues with specific nodes. If you suspect this, waiting for some time and trying again might resolve the issue. Using a reputable and well-connected wallet can mitigate this risk.

7. Transaction Replacement: RBF (Replace-by-Fee)

If your transaction is stuck unconfirmed due to low fees, you might be able to use Replace-by-Fee (RBF), a feature supported by some wallets. RBF allows you to broadcast a new transaction with a higher fee, replacing your original, low-fee transaction. This is a valuable tool for speeding up unconfirmed transactions, but not all wallets support it, and the recipient must also support RBF.

8. Double Spending Attempts: A Security Threat

Although rare, attempts at double spending can lead to transaction failures. Double spending occurs when someone attempts to spend the same Bitcoin twice. Bitcoin's consensus mechanism is designed to prevent this, but if a malicious actor manages to create a conflicting transaction before yours is confirmed, it can lead to your transaction being invalidated. Using reputable exchanges and wallets significantly reduces this risk.

9. Private Key Issues: Access and Security

Problems accessing your private keys can prevent you from completing transactions. Losing or forgetting your private keys renders your Bitcoin inaccessible. Always secure your private keys and backup your wallet regularly. If you suspect a private key issue, seeking assistance from a Bitcoin expert might be necessary.

Troubleshooting Steps: A Practical Approach

1. Check your wallet balance: Verify you have sufficient funds, including the transaction fee.

2. Verify the recipient address: Ensure the address is correct. Use a QR code scanner if possible.

3. Monitor transaction status: Use a block explorer to check the status of your transaction.

4. Increase the transaction fee (if applicable): This can help expedite confirmation during network congestion.

5. Restart your wallet and computer: Simple steps can sometimes resolve temporary software issues.

6. Check your internet connection: Ensure a stable and reliable connection.

7. Update your wallet software: Ensure you're using the latest version.

8. Consider using a different wallet: Rule out wallet-specific issues.

9. Contact support: If the problem persists, reach out to your wallet provider's support team.

By understanding the common causes of Bitcoin wallet transaction failures and following these troubleshooting steps, you can significantly improve your chances of successfully sending and receiving Bitcoin. Remember that security and careful verification are paramount in the world of Bitcoin transactions.

2025-05-24


Previous:Bitcoin Wallet Password Reset: A Comprehensive Guide to Recovery

Next:Bitcoin Wallet Received Funds: A Comprehensive Guide to Verification and Security